Are you a passionate SEN Teaching Assistant with experience supporting children with additional needs? At Class People, we re proud to work with schools across Gloucester, and we're currently seeking experienced SEN TAs to join our growing team.

About the Role:

As an SEN TA working with Class People, you'll have the opportunity to work in a variety of welcoming primary and secondary school settings, supporting pupils with a range of special educational needs, including ASD, ADHD, SEMH, and MLD.

You will:

  • Deliver high-quality support on a 1:1 and small group basis

  • Help students access the curriculum and reach their full potential

  • Work collaboratively with teachers, SENCOs, and school staff

  • Provide emotional and behavioural support in a nurturing environment

What We re Looking For:
  • A minimum of 3 months' experience supporting children with SEN in schools

  • Knowledge of SEN strategies and behaviour management techniques

  • A calm, patient, and empathetic approach to learning support

  • A valid, enhanced DBS on the Update Service (or willingness to obtain one)

  • Strong communication skills and a proactive attitude

Desirable (but not essential):
  • Level 2/3 Teaching Assistant qualification or equivalent

  • Team Teach, Makaton, or PECS training

  • Access to transport for work across different school locations
